People per Hour

People per Hour is a freelancing community that allows you to find clients when you post your projects for free. The purpose of posting your projects is to find professionals who might be interested in working with you. The good thing about People Per Hour is that you can sign up for free and start working as soon as you are in. Also, within a few minutes of signing up, you can get matched with other expert freelancers and that already makes you feel like you are home. The platform says that over $150million has been earned by freelancers with top freelancers earning over $7,000/month. This gives you the idea that you can also make your own money as a freelance writer on the platform. 

Medium

Although there are people who just write for fun or pleasure on medium, there is a potential for earning too if you want. According to research, the top writers on Medium earn between $5000 – $49,000  in one month. Like every other platform, all you need to get started on Medium is to sign up on the website for a free account. However, you can also choose to upgrade your account by paying $5/month. With medium, you can reach a bigger audience and get paid according to the number of people who read what you wrote.

IWrite

iWrite is a simple platform for freelance writers with over 500 writers and more than 8 million articles written since its inception. On this platform, you can write any form of custom content articles, article rewrites, copies, and product descriptions. If you would love to work on iWrite, first, you need to register for a free account after which you will now request the type of content you would like to write. After this phase, based on your selection, you should get a job, work on it, and deliver it to the client who reviews it to approve or reject the work. If the client is satisfied with your work, they can download the work and you will be paid.

Upwork.com

Upwork is the popular platform for all freelancers and writers are not an exception. The platform houses freelancers who are looking for a gig and clients who need the services of very skilled freelancers to get through with their projects. When you sign up and complete your profile, you start to bid for jobs. Remember that you will not always be the only writer on the platform, hence the need to put your best foot forward. When you find and complete a job on Upwork, the client can send feedback which can strengthen your reputation on the platform and open you to bigger opportunities. Also, while you are getting paid, Upwork takes a little commission that still seems fair to users because they can set their price rates on their own. 

Fiverr

If you don’t know about Fiverr, maybe now is the time to try the platform. This is another website that has a lot of people who need writers to help them fix their projects which makes writing a high-demand skill on there. What you are looking for is a side hustle and with Fiverr, you can work from anywhere as a freelance writer, delivering jobs even while handling your main work. Some of the most popular writing jobs on Fiverr include Articles and Blog posts, Translation, ghostwriting, proofreading and editing, and website content. Technical Writing

Technical writing involves creating documentation for complex technical subjects, such as software manuals, instructional guides, and technical reports. Freelance technical writers are in high demand across industries such as IT, engineering, healthcare, and finance. With the ability to translate technical jargon into accessible language, freelance writers can carve out a niche in this specialized field.

Grant Writing

Nonprofit organizations, research institutions, and businesses often require skilled grant writers to secure funding for various projects and initiatives. Freelance grant writers can leverage their writing expertise to craft compelling grant proposals, helping clients obtain grants from government agencies, foundations, and private donors.

Ghostwriting

Ghostwriting involves writing content on behalf of clients who are credited as the author. From memoirs and autobiographies to blog posts and speeches, freelance ghostwriters collaborate with clients to bring their ideas to life while remaining behind the scenes. This discreet yet rewarding career path allows writers to explore diverse topics and work with clients from different backgrounds.

Scriptwriting

With the rise of digital media platforms and streaming services, there is an increasing demand for talented scriptwriters to create engaging content for television, film, web series, and podcasts. Freelance scriptwriters can showcase their creativity and storytelling skills by crafting compelling narratives for various mediums, including screenplays, audio dramas, and video scripts.

Academic Writing

Academic writing encompasses a wide range of tasks, including research papers, essays, dissertations, and scholarly articles. Freelance academic writers collaborate with students, researchers, and academic institutions to produce well-researched and meticulously written content. This niche market offers opportunities for writers with strong research and writing skills.

Localization and Translation

Freelance writers proficient in multiple languages can explore opportunities in localization and translation services. They can translate written content, such as websites, marketing materials, and product descriptions, to make it accessible to global audiences. Additionally, writers can adapt content to suit cultural nuances and preferences, ensuring effective communication across language barriers.

Content Editing and Proofreading

While writing is undoubtedly important, so is the process of editing and proofreading to refine and polish written content. Freelance editors and proofreaders play a crucial role in ensuring clarity, coherence, and accuracy in written materials. They review and revise content for grammar, punctuation, style, and consistency, helping clients deliver polished and error-free work.

Curriculum Development

Educational institutions, e-learning platforms, and training organizations require curriculum developers to design and create instructional materials, lesson plans, and course content. Freelance writers with a background in education or instructional design can leverage their expertise to develop engaging and effective learning materials tailored to specific educational objectives and target audiences.

Corporate Communication

Freelance writers can explore opportunities in corporate communication, assisting businesses with internal and external communication strategies. This may include writing corporate blogs, newsletters, press releases, and marketing collateral to promote brand awareness, enhance stakeholder engagement, and convey key messages to employees, customers, and the public.

Branding and Content Strategy

As businesses strive to establish a strong online presence and engage with their target audience, there is a growing demand for freelance writers with expertise in branding and content strategy. Writers can collaborate with businesses to develop content marketing plans, brand messaging frameworks, and storytelling campaigns that resonate with their target market and drive business growth.
